Nicholas Evans, author of the best-selling 1995 novel The Horse Whisperer, is ill after eating poisonous mushrooms while vacationing in Scotland.

The 58-year-old Evans, his wife, her sister and the sister’s husband became sick after cooking and eating the mushrooms – which included the highly toxic variety Cortinarius speciosissimus — which they had picked in the woods August 23.

Cortinarius speciosissimus is known to attack the kidneys.

All four had received dialysis treatment at Aberdeen Royal Infirmary and are responding well, the AP reports.

Evans’ 1995 novel about a trainer’s rapport with a wounded, traumatized horse was made into a 1998 film, directed by Robert Redford and starring Scarlett Johansson.
